Epinephrine racemic is used for temporary relief of symptoms associated with bronchial asthma (e.g., shortness of breath, chest tightening, wheezing) and to treat croup in children. Epinephrine racemic is available under the following different brand names: AsthmaNefrin and S2.

Nebulized racemic epinephrine can be useful in the treatment of moderate or severe cases of LTB.66,67 The adrenergic effects of racemic epinephrine induce vasoconstriction, which decreases subglottic edema. 67 Racemic epinephrine 2.25% diluted 1:8 in saline is administered via nebulizer at a dose of 0.25 mL (4 drops) for ...

Nebulized epinephrine was associated with significantly shorter hospital stay than placebo (one RCT, MD -32.0 hours; 95% CI -59.1 to -4.9). Comparing racemic and L-epinephrine, no difference in croup score was found after 30 minutes (SMD 0.33; 95% CI -0.42 to 1.08).
